Discussing The Mid-Year Review For 2015
posted (July 24, 2015)
Police Minister John Saldivar met 3 days ago with 6 of the most senior police officers for a mid-year review of a what has been a very deadly year.

The police are changing tactics to deal with the spike in violence, and murders. They are also decentralizing policing in Cayo South and communities around Dangriga.

As we also told you on Tuesday, the police command has decided with their minister that Cayo South will become a new police jurisdiction, and it will be separated from the Belmopan Police area of responsibility. Also, the villages of Hopkins, Sittee River, Kendal, and Silk Grass will no longer be policed by the Dangriga Formation.

The new Cayo South area will get a Police Inspector as the officer which commands that jurisdiction, and he will answer to the Commander of the Western Police Zone. That's the same thing which will happen with the southern villages which will separate from Dangriga. The Inspector who will take command of that area will answer to the Southern Regional Commander.
